Output 68a768394c2361d8e75139b91384483b1502d9f50301be062e984d285e54e638:0

value
611806
script pubkey
OP_0 OP_PUSHBYTES_32 2c613450b5af20d7ba547a1f7fe23279e95323632a1a23fc25d4b2b339a71edc
address
bc1q93sng5944usd0wj50g0hlc3j0854xgmr9gdz8lp96jetxwd8rmwqx9eup3
transaction
68a768394c2361d8e75139b91384483b1502d9f50301be062e984d285e54e638
spent
true